The Toronto Blue Jays are going to Texas to play in the American League Division Series. The Baltimore Orioles are going home.

Edwin Encarnacion cracked a no-doubter three-run home run in the 11th inning to give the Blue Jays a 5-2 walk-off victory that clinched the AL wild card and earned Toronto a ticket into the American League's final four.

Devon Travis opened the Blue Jays rally with a single. Josh Donaldson followed with another single. Then Encarnacion cracked the first pitch he saw from Ubaldo Jimenez deep into the upper deck left field seats that touched off a raucous celebration at Rogers Centre.

Jose Bautista led off the second inning with a homer off Orioles starter Chris Tillman. Blue Jays starter Marcus Stroman retired the first nine Orioles before Adam Jones led off the fourth with a single followed by a two-run home run by Mark Trumbo. Ezequiel Carrera tied the game with run-scoring single that knocked out Tillman in the fifth inning.

The Jays advance to an American League division playoff series against the Texas Rangers starting Thursday.
